Born in Onitsha, Anambra state, his early education was at Victory College of Commerce in Illorin and Taba Commercial College, Kaduna. Arinze received his dramatic training at Obafemi Awolowo University in Ile Ife, Nigeria. Segun\u2019s screen credits include \u201cThe Silent Night\u201d, \u201cChurch in Crisis\u201d, \u201cDarkest Night\u201d, \u201cBattle of Love\u201d. \u201cAtlanta\u201d and the popular TV soap operas Mega Fortune and Ripples. He introduced me to the theatre and we formed a playgroup called Palm Players. Ever since there has been no going back! I knew I loved acting and I was going to be an actor so when the opportunity came I went on to read drama at Unife, now Obafemi Awolowo university. I consider myself a professional, doing his job, I see myself as a \u2018method actor\u2019 I can play ten bad boy roles in ten different ways. Most Nigerian directors and producers like stereotypes because they are lazy and don\u2019t want stress. They want the easy way out because they shoot for 7 days, no time to work on any greenhorn so they try to mould what is professionally known in theatre as \u2018stock character\u2019 in common parlance its called \u2018stereotype\u2019. I am not a typecast. They should be more daring and look for, and work on new talents. www.nigeriamovies.net<br \/>\nAll roles are challenging. Depends on how you as the actor approach the role. For me KG in Kingsley Ogoro`s THE RETURN was hectic and tedious, we shot for close to 5 years, things kept on changing and we had to adapt to these challenges, both human and unforeseen and we lost 4 souls in the course of the movie, but it paid off in the end we got 17 nominations, 11 awards, I won best actor at the 2004 Reel Awards, even though some people disagreed because they felt the character was a psycho and mean but hey! Who cares! Denzel won an Oscar for playing a bad cop in Training Day. I also co wrote and performed the theme song for the maiden edition of the Nigerian music awards in 1991\/92 as well as the fame music awards of the same year.<br \/>\nI needed to make an inroad into acting. Now am in the mood to sing again my new single is currently enjoying good airplay on radio and the reception has been tremendous. Tuface Idibia and Sunny Nneji featured on a track called \u201cPower to say no\u2019 while Mike Aremu plays soprano sax on the ballad \u201cLove me tonight\u201d<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>The actor who is often identified for playing bad guy roles speaks several Nigerian languages fluently.
